Kinsale Capital Group (NYSE:KNSL - Get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Thursday, July 24th. The financial services provider reported $4.78 EPS for the quarter, topping analysts' consensus estimates of $4.41 by $0.37. The firm had revenue of $458.70 million during the quarter, compared to the consensus estimate of $436.25 million. Kinsale Capital Group had a net margin of 25.92% and a return on equity of 25.93%. The firm's revenue was up 22.2% on a year-over-year basis. During the same quarter in the previous year, the company posted $3.75 earnings per share. Sell-side analysts predict that Kinsale Capital Group, Inc. will post 17.72 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Kinsale Capital Group, Inc, a specialty insurance company, engages in the provision of property and casualty insurance products in the United States. The company's commercial lines offerings include commercial property, small business casualty and property, excess and general casualty, construction, allied health, life sciences, entertainment, energy, environmental, excess professional, health care, public entity, commercial auto, inland marine, aviation, ocean marine, product recall, and railroad, as well as product, professional, and management liability insurance.
